Factory GirlPeter Lindbergh (2b Management) reunites with Arizona Muse for a cinematic story published in the most recent issue of Germany’s Stern Magazine. Juxtaposing airy garments from labels such as Lanvin, Givenchy and Calvin Klein with an industrial setting, Lindbergh proves fashion photography can be glam yet gritty with these inspiring images.
